  • Abstract
    The principles of over-sampled ADC are discussed firstly, and then focus on the relation between the order of modulator, over sampling rate and resolution in this paper. This discrete domain sigma-delta modulator is implemented in the Matlab Simulink environment, and we provide the behavioral modeling and design flows. The proposed set of blocks takes into account most of the modulator nonidealities, such as noise, sampling jitter, and operational amplifier parameters. The experimental results obtained from low-pass second-order SigmaDelta modulator.
